    Amaranthus L. (Amaranthaceae) is a genus consisting of about 70 species, about 40 of which are native to America, while the remaining ones are native to the other continents (Costea et al. 2001). Most of the species recorded in Europe are considered alien species causing social (allergenic plants), economical (crop weeds) and ecological impacts (loss of biodiversity). Moreover, the whole genus is considered critical as for taxonomy and nomenclature, and for the frequent misapplication of names. The Amaranthus hybridus group includes six closely related species (sensu Costea et al. 2001) that are considered the most critical ones both for taxonomy and for morphological variability. Consequently, the identification of the species within this group is very difficult. In this paper, A. powellii S. Watson subsp. powellii is recorded for Lazio region (central Italy) for the first time. The morphology of the species, its distribution, its invasive status, ecological features for Italy and taxonomical notes are also treated. Moreover, a comparison with the related subspecies A. powellii S. Watson subsp. bouchonii (Thell.) Costea & Carretero is provided

Watson (Amaranthaceae). This species is native to the North America (probably U.S.A) and it was introduced in Italy. In Rome and adiacent areas, A. blitoides is common species and it easly adapt to a moltitude of ruderal and agrestal habitats. Production, dispersal and germination of the seeds are connected with two pricipal environmental factors: temperature and light. Umidity may be a limiting ecological factor: the entity is in fact absent in banks and wet fallows. Growth is rapid and the plants produce a consistent number of viable seeds. In some europeas countries (such as Spain) the species has developed resistance to atrazina and simazina herbicides

    Vicia incisa (Fabaceae). Taxonomical and chorological notes

    Get PDF
    The classification of the Vicia sativa aggregate is unsatisfactory. Concerning the taxonomic value and choice of rank of some of these taxa, there are disagreements among botanists. Vicia incisa, which was originally described at species level, was mostly treated at subspecies rank of V. sativa. However, chemical and molecular data pointed out that this taxon, not only should be treated at species rank, but it should be removed from the group of V. sativa, being more related to V. barbazitae, V. grandiflora, and V. sepium. Based on morphometric measurements and cultivation tests, as well as nomenclatural investigations, the present research was carried out with the main aim to define the better taxonomic rank for the studied taxon. The results obtained support the published molecular data concerning both the recognition of the studied taxon at species level and the morphological similarity among V. incisa, V. barbazitae, V. grandiflora and V. sepium

The list includes 92 taxa (about the 24.5% of the Italian Caryophyllaceae) which belong to 13 genera. The richest genera are Dianthus, Silene, and Cerastium, with 27 (29.35% of the total Italian endemics Caryophyllaceae), 26 (28.26%), and 10 (10.87%) taxa respectively. The endemics Dianthus represents about the 60% of the total Italian Dianthus taxa, followed by Moheringia L. (42.86%), Herniaria L. (36.36%), Gypsophyla L. (33.33%), Scleranthus L. (30%), Silene (26%), Cerastium (23.26%), and Minuartia L. (21.43%). Most taxa occur in central and southern Italy (55.49%), and in Sicily and Sardinia (28.14%), while the remaining ones occur in northern Italy (17.37%). At regional level, the Sardinia flora comprises the higher number of endemics (26); four regions have floras with more than 10 endemic taxa [Sicily (21 taxa), Calabria and Abruzzo (14), Campania (12), and Lazio (11)]. 65 taxa have already been typified, while the other 27 need the designation of one lecto- or neotype. The typification of two names (Cerastium scaranii, and Dianthus paniculatus) was here revised and the names neotypified on specimens kept in M, and NAP. A table with 32 potentially endemic taxa of doubtful taxonomic value is also included. A comprehensive synoptical table including accepted names, basyonims, types, when designated, and regional distribution is include

Mosyakin & Clemants was recorded for the first time in Lazio region (central Italy), based on floristic surveys, analysis of literature and examination of herbarium specimens. Morphology, distribution, invasive status, ecological features of this species in Italy are here presented

Se incluye también el catálogo de géneros y especies italianas de Gnaphalieae.The checklist of the Gnaphalieae genera (Asteraceae) occurring in Italy is updated. Four genera (two native and two exotic) are new for the flora of Italy. Their accepted names, references, main synonyms, comparison with related genera and the list of the Italian species (including the distribution at regional level) are provided. The complete list (genera and species) of Italian Gnaphalieae is also given

    Studies on the genus Atriplex L. (Amaranthaceae) in Italy. IV. Atriplex bocconei Guss. – Atriplex bocconei Guss. is here typified on one herbarium specimen kept in NAP. The identity of the species is also clarified on the basis of literature analysis and examination of type material and other specimens that allowed to include it in the synonym of A. glauca L. An extensive synonymy of A. glauca was also reported, including two new combinations.     The typification of the Atriplex names published by Vincenzo Tineo and Michele LojaconoPojero is discussed. Atriplex ambigua, A. dealbata, A. graeci, A. halimoides, A halimoides var. glomerata, A. halimoides var. perglauca, A. polyphylla, and A. ratundifolia are neo- or lectotypified on specimens preserved at FI or PAL and ynonymized with A. glauca (= A. dealbata), A. halimus (= A. halimoides = A. halimoides var. glomerata = A. halimoides var. perglauca), A. rosea (= A. ambigua = A. graeci) and A. tornabenei (= A. polyphylla = A. rotundifolia). The Tineo’s A. arenaria, previously considered as replaced synonym of A. tornabenei, is clarified and typified (neotype) on a specimens deposited at FI

    Abstract A new species of Amaranthus (Amaranthaceae), A. tunetanus sp. nov. from Monastir Governorate (central Tunisia) is described and illustrated. The new species is morphologically similar to A. crassipes, A. crispus, A. graecizans subsp. aschersonianus, and A. scleropoides from which it differs mainly by characters of synflorescences and flowers. Distribution in Tunisia, notes of its preferred habitat, phenology, and the IUCN status of conservation are also provided. A diagnostic key to the 14 taxa of subgen. Albersia occurring in North Africa is also presented
